It ain’t all lightning bolts and high-fives. I made a knife for someone a while back that developed some ribboning along the cutting edge after fleshing out a deer. I remade the knife from thicker stock (3/16almost all my knives are made from 1/8) and gave it a more robust geometry. Thank you for being so awesome and patient. You know who you are. Drop-point hunter in 440C, Bocote, copper pins, Forrest Green G10 and copper liners.... #gettingbetter #knifemaking #knifemaker #customknife #huntingknife #madeinhuroncounty

I spend a lot of time finishing each of my knives by hand. Nothing against machine finishes, I just prefer the look of a horizontal scratch pattern. I like how a hand-rubbed satin finish follows the lines and directionality of a blade. I’ve used a lot of different abrasives but Klingspor is my favourite. It lasts a long time and gets me the finish I’m looking for.
